## Badge System Migration — Reception Guidance

Veltrane Logistics is migrating from the old Corridor-7 swipe badges to the new Glintpass fobs during the week of the switchover. Reception staff should continue accepting both badge types until the cutover is complete. Visitors with legacy badges must be re-registered at the desk before entry. If a fob fails at the main turnstile, use the override reader beside the planter. The temporary override pass for reception is below.

badge for yahif-bahaf: bdg-XUBUM-7

Minutes – Management Meeting, Thornvale Ltd. Attendees: R. Maddox, P. Ilves, S. Crane. We agreed the Lensbury satellite office just isn't earning its keep—foot traffic is low and the lease renewal looks steep. Staff will shift to remote or the Harlow hub. Severance won't be needed. The rationale ties into our wider direction, noted below.

confidential, bagep-fajef: Gross margin on Druwyn came in at 5 percent against a plan of 15 percent. Only 5 of the 80 pilot accounts renewed Druwyn, so a churn review is set for April 1.

## Tuning the Pellwick profile store shards

The Pellwick user-profile store splits records across shards by a hash of the account key. Support staff rarely need to touch this, but slow profile loads or hot-shard alerts usually trace back to tuning rather than data corruption. Rebalancing is automatic once thresholds are crossed, so avoid manual moves. The shard count, rebalance thresholds, and cache sizing are set by the constants below.

constants for yafog-hawep:
RATE_LIMITS = {
    "aldeth": 722,
    "tamix": 452,
}

v2.9.0 — Mapforge tile cache defaults changed. In-memory LRU replaced by the two-tier cache; disk tier now enabled by default. Default TTL raised from 10m to 1h, eviction batch size doubled, and warmup on boot is now opt-out. No action needed unless overrides exist in your environment. New production defaults for the cache layer are as follows:

deployment values, bafog-kahog:
RALWYN_LOG_LEVEL=error
RALWYN_METRICS_HOST=metrics.ralwyn.norvalabs.corp
RALWYN_POOL_SIZE=4